General description

This Bosch 12v GKF12V-8 Brushless Cordless Compact Router is the world's first 12-volt cordless compact router designed for professional use. It features excellent ergonomics and safety, including drop detection, and benefits from a long runtime and lifetime due to its brushless motor technology.

Technical specifications

  • Voltage: 12 V
  • Motor type: EC BRUSHLESS
  • Weight: More than 5x lighter than the GKF 600
  • Collet sizes: 8mm, 6mm, and 1/4"
  • Compatibility and accessories

  • Fully compatible with the 10.8v blue range
  • Works with formerly named 10.8v Bosch Professional batteries and chargers
  • Includes 1/4" collet with nut
  • Open-ended spanner 17 mm included
  • Usage

  • Perfect for one-hand use due to small grip circumference
  • Safe and comfortable tool guidance with new bit to tool formation
  • Optimized for ergonomic hand position
  • Features smooth and fast macro depth adjustment with fine adjustment capability
  • Battery capacity indicator to monitor remaining charge
  • Other information

  • Drop detection sensor stops the tool when dropped
  • Spindle lock for easy bit changes
  • Finger barriers to prevent uncontrolled touches into running bits

    In 1886, Robert Bosch, a 25-year-old German engineer, founded an electrical engineering company in Stuttgart. He was returning from a long professional trip to the United States that had led him to work for Thomas Edison, one of the greatest engineers in history. Bosch improved the ignition magnet the following year, to be the first to adapt it to a car engine. This innovation allowed him to develop his business at a steady pace. In the 1920s, he converted his company from automotive supplier to electronics manufacturer. The company has been able to distinguish itself from other brands of DIY power tools by aiming for long-term and high-end, from its famous green drill to complex products such as rippers or garden tools (sculpts -hays, chainsaws ...). This was the success we know. Bosch currently employs 280,000 people worldwide and generates 46 billion euros in sales. Bosch spends up to 10% of its turnover on R & D, a rare effort in the industry. 92% of the capital of Robert Bosch GmbH is held by a charitable foundation Robert Bosch Stiftung GmbH. Thus the profits of the company are donated to this foundation. The remaining 8% of capital is held by the descendants of Robert Bosch's family.
